SaaS CMS has officially launched! Learn more now.

Namespace Mediachase.Commerce.Marketing.Objects

Classes

GiftPromotionReward

Gift promotion reward. Allows promotion engine to specify discount that requires item to be added to the cart. The add operation will be performed by the custom code either in workflow activity or front end source code.

MarketingHelper

Marketing Helper class that holds the cache of all marketing data needed during runtime.

PromotionItem

Promotion Item is responsible for the item in the marketing system. Results are cached.

PromotionItemCollection

Implements operations for and represents the promotion item collection.

PromotionItemCollectionEnumerator

Implements operations for and represents the enumerator for the promotion item collection.

PromotionItemRecord

Contains result about particular promotion applied once.

PromotionResult

Contains results of promotion engine execution

PromotionReward

Implements operations for the promotion reward.

PromotionRewardAmountType

Represents the promotion reward amount type.

PromotionRewardType

Represents the promotion reward types.

Enums

GiftPromotionReward.Strategy

Represents Strategy

PromotionItemRecordStatus

The PromotionItemRecordStatus enumeration defines the promotion item record status.